Corneal transplant nomogram may predict long-term graft survival

A new corneal transplant nomogram can predict medium- to long-term graft survival after penetrating keratoplasty, according to a speaker at the virtual American Academy of Ophthalmology annual meeting.
“Outcomes after penetrating keratoplasty can be predicted with a reasonably high accuracy based on the preoperative clinical assessment. Predicting these outcomes would improve patient counseling prior to surgery,” Zeba Syed, MD, co-author of the study, told Healio/OSN.
